Firstly, congratulations on being unanimously voted for the position — that's a great sign that the local team wants you on board.

To answer your questions:

  1. Did they review your background before the interview? Most likely, they did a quick check on like "https://ujsportal.pacourts.us/" to see if there is anything current/active before extending the interview, since you disclosed your past charges. They didn't automatically disqualify you from being truthful/honest which is good and maybe they have some follow up questions about it they might want to ask you about. They will do a more in-depth BG check after the interview.
  2. What happens now that your paperwork is going to Central Office? This is just standard procedure. The Central Office (in Camp Hill for PA DOC jobs) handles the final HR processing, background verification/follow ups, and approval of employment. They may do a more thorough background check, confirm your eligibility, and finalize everything needed before making your official offer.
  3. Am I officially going to be offered? If your paperwork has moved to Central Office and nothing unexpected turns up, you’re very likely on your way to an official offer. It’s not 100% until you receive that final call or letter but being voted in and advanced to Central is usually a good indicator.
